Americans' pride in US history and democracy drops, and fewer are proud to be American, polls find
- Americans report less pride in U.S. history, the military and the way democracy works now than in 2017.
- Pride breaks strongly by party and age — Republicans and older adults are much more proud than Democrats, independents and younger people.
- Even so, many still say being American matters to their identity, while race and ethnicity remain especially central for Black and Hispanic Americans.
